Ingredients: Pork belly, fresh mushrooms, rice cake, garlic cloves, fresh ginger,celery, chopped chili pepper;

How to cook pork belly with rice cakes
1. Rinse the pork belly with warm water, then slice it thinly;Remove the stems from the fresh mushrooms and cut them into thin strips;Cut the rice cake into small pieces;
2. Chop the garlic cloves and ginger into fine pieces;Use only the stems of the celery, wash and cut them diagonally;Add 1-2 spoons of bottled chopped chili pepper;




3. Add a little oil to the pot, then cook the pork belly on low heat until it becomes slightly transparent and starts to release fat;Stir in the garlic and ginger pieces and fry until you can smell the aroma of garlic;Add the mushrooms, pour a small amount of warm water around the edge of the pan to moisten them, and cook until they soften;Add the rice cake without stirring much; use the heat from the pan to steam it until it softens. Add 1-2 spoons of chili pepper and a little old soy sauce for coloring and flavor enhancement. Add the celery pieces and stir-fry briefly. Just before removing from heat, add some sugar to enhance freshness, then serve.

Tips:
1. You can substitute chopped chili pepper with fermented bean paste or Old Dry Mother; 2. Rice cakes soften easily when heated; do not stir frequently in the pan but use steaming method instead;
3. The pork belly and chili pepper are already salty, so you may not need to add salt for this dish.
